Output d94d2a5893f7861c248ce19bf01dc3f514b95002dcc970623dde8df48e2b758f:0

value
12776101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 144926813d4018a9ce4b392d0db8a861adaa1faf OP_EQUAL
address
33YH4xdRczxRfkmZ9Xzi4kCWn3gUArAJY7
transaction
d94d2a5893f7861c248ce19bf01dc3f514b95002dcc970623dde8df48e2b758f
confirmations
422763
spent
true